Myth #1: Anal sex is painful.

This is probably the biggest myth out there. Yes, anal sex can be uncomfortable at first, but it doesn’t have to be painful. The key is to go slow and use plenty of lube. Start with some external stimulation and then move on to penetration when you’re both ready.

Myth #2: Anal sex is dirty.

This is simply not true. Anal sex can be just as clean as any other kind of sex. All you need to do is make sure you’re using a condom and cleaning up afterwards.

Myth #3: Anal sex is only for gay men.

Anal sex is not just for gay men – it’s for anyone who wants to explore it. Whether you’re straight, gay, bisexual, or anything else, anal sex can be a great way to spice up your sex life.

Anal Sex for Amateurs: Tips for a Pleasurable Experience

Hey there, amateurs! If you’re thinking about trying anal sex for the first time, you’ve come to the right place. Anal sex can be a pleasurable experience for both partners if done correctly. Here are some tips to help make your first time a success.

1. Start Slow: Don’t rush into anal sex. Take your time and start with smaller objects like fingers or a small toy. This will help you get used to the sensation and help you relax.

2. Use Lube: Lube is essential for anal sex. It helps reduce friction and makes the experience more enjoyable. Make sure to use a water-based lube that is specifically designed for anal sex.

3. Communicate: Communication is key when it comes to anal sex. Talk to your partner about what feels good and what doesn’t. This will help make the experience more enjoyable for both of you.

4. Take Breaks: Anal sex can be intense, so it’s important to take breaks. This will help you relax and enjoy the experience.

5. Clean Up: Make sure to clean up after anal sex. This will help reduce the risk of infection and make the experience more enjoyable.

Q&A

1. Is anal sex safe?

Yes, anal sex can be safe when practiced responsibly. It is important to use plenty of lubricant, go slowly, and stop if there is any pain or discomfort. It is also important to use condoms to reduce the risk of sexually transmitted infections.

2. Does anal sex hurt?

Anal sex can be uncomfortable if not done properly. It is important to use plenty of lubricant, go slowly, and stop if there is any pain or discomfort. With proper preparation and communication, anal sex can be enjoyable for both partners.

3. Is anal sex only for gay couples?

No, anal sex is not only for gay couples. People of all genders and sexual orientations can enjoy anal sex.

4. Is anal sex dirty?

No, anal sex is not dirty. It is important to practice good hygiene before and after anal sex to reduce the risk of infection.
